Dutton not fit to hold office: Greens

Greens leader Richard Di Natale says Peter Dutton is not fit to be immigration minister and should be sacked.

Greens leader Richard Di Natale is calling for Immigration Minister Peter Dutton's sacking over his comments linking terrorism with Lebanese Muslim immigration under the Frazer government.

Speaking in Perth at the Greens 2016 National Conference on Saturday, Dr Di Natale said Mr Dutton was driving a wedge through the community with racist statements.

"Those shameful and calculated attacks on Australian-born Lebanese Muslims was a deliberate divide and conquer approach... this is feeding people's fears and anxieties - it's putting us at greater risk," Senator Di Natale told reporters.

"The prime minister likes to talk a big game when it comes to how wonderful multiculturalism Australia is, well now back it up and sack minister Dutton."

Senator Di Natale also slammed rumours the government will introduce language tests for new immigrants, calling them racist and further proof Mr Dutton was unfit for office.

"This is a country that has been built on the back immigration - we should be proud of it," he said.
